The idea for the Willow Run B-24 Bomber Plant was conceived by Henry Ford, who told the United States Government that he could support the aircraft production needs for the coming World War by building B-24s on a production line the same way Ford Motor Company built automobiles at the Rouge Plant.

  6. Oct 11, 2015 · Started by Henry Ford, the Willow Run plant was one of the fastest B-24 production plants in the United States at 14 planes a day during its peak production. The production of the B-24 Liberators at Willow Run is a clear example of American productivity during World War II.
